### Step 4 — Configure the fan-out worker

StormPing's alert fan-out reads its settings from `/etc/stormping/env`. Set `FANOUT_REGIONS` to the comma-separated coverage zones and `RETRY_LIMIT=3`. Future maintainers: never point staging at the live siren gateway. The worker authenticates to the gateway with a signing credential, which must appear in the env file on the line immediately after the retry setting.

sealed setting: LEDGER_TOKEN20=6148d35bbb480b0ab79e

# Break-Glass Access: Hot-Reload Configuration

The Fennwick config service hot-reloads settings from the Crateloom store without restarts. Under normal conditions, support staff should never push reloads directly; changes flow through the review pipeline. In a genuine emergency — a bad flag blocking all traffic — break-glass access lets you force a reload from the sealed console. Page the duty lead first, record your reason in the incident log, then unseal the console with the recovery passphrase shown below.

unlock words, fahof-yahaf: praael-gorox-tamix-druwyn-zorys

Heads up: if the Lintrock baseline file in the Quarrow repo drifts from main, CI fails with a "stale baseline" error even when the code is fine. Quick fix is to regenerate the baseline on a clean checkout and re-push. If a customer build is blocked, confirm the failing run matches the token below before escalating.

build token for yadug-yagag: htk21_c863c33eb8b82c0c9c152

Subject: Handover — test-data factory DB

Welcome aboard. The Marrowgate factory library seeds fixture data for all integration suites. It owns its own small database; nothing production touches it. You're free to truncate it whenever tests misbehave. Schema migrations live in the factories repo. You can reach the factory database with the string below.

database URL for bahop-yagep: mssql://sildor_svc:35ha7jz@db-fb6d.nelvrodyn.example:5432/casath